Sturgis Man Injured In Elkhart County Crash
By: Mike Stiles - Tuesday, April 20, 2021

(photo courtesy of Google Maps)

(UNDATED) – A Sturgis man was one of two people injured in a two vehicle crash.

The Elkhart County Sheriff's Office says 44 year old Jacob Larrison of Sturgis was driving west on U.S. 20 near County Road 31 just before 3 PM Monday. A second vehicle, driven by 16 year old Jon Knepp of Goshen, was heading east on U.S. 20.

Deputies say Larrison crossed into the eastbound lane and struck Knepp's vehicle head on.

Larrison was taken to Elkhart General Hospital with chest pain and a ruptured aorta. Knepp was flown from the scene by Med Flight to South Bend Memorial Hospital with a broken leg and internal injuries.

The crash remains under investigation.
